What do Round Rock roofs need for daylighting?

The North Metro suburbs, Round Rock, Cedar Park, Georgetown, Pflugerville, Leander, Hutto, and the rest of Williamson County, are the fastest-growing part of the metro, and master-planned HOA communities are the default here, not the exception. One thing most homeowners don't know: Texas law protects the right to install solar panels over an HOA's objection, but that protection does not extend to skylights or solar tubes, so architectural approval is a real step, not a formality to skip. Standing-seam metal roofing has grown sharply here too, driven by hail, and that changes how a skylight gets flashed in.

Round Rock is an independent city in Williamson County with about 119,000 residents and a median household income near $93,600, which puts it solidly in the established, middle-to-upper suburban range rather than the newest growth ring. Part of Teravista, the large master-planned community, stretches into Round Rock from neighboring Georgetown, and homeowners there generally need HOA architectural approval before a roof penetration goes in, skylight or solar tube included. Here is a fact most contractors do not mention: Texas law protects your right to install solar panels over an HOA objection, but that specific protection does not cover skylights or solar tubes. They are not legally defined as solar energy devices under that statute. So in Teravista or any other HOA section of Round Rock, the path is a normal architectural review submission, not a legal workaround, and most Texas HOAs have to approve or deny within 30 days or it is automatically approved.

Outside the HOA communities, Round Rock's older stock means plenty of interior rooms, hallways, and bathrooms that were built without much natural light, which is exactly where a solar tube earns its keep. It is a smaller, cleaner install than a full skylight in most cases, and it does not require reworking drywall the way a skylight retrofit can. Does my Round Rock HOA control whether I can add a skylight?

Yes, in most cases. Texas law gives homeowners a specific right to install solar panels even if an HOA objects, but that law does not extend to skylights or solar tubes since they are not classified as solar energy devices. So in HOA communities like parts of Teravista, you will need to submit a standard architectural approval request first. Most Texas HOAs are required to approve or deny within 30 days, or the application is automatically approved. We have not found any HOA in the area with a written rule specifically banning skylights, so it usually comes down to a normal review, not a fight.

Is standing-seam metal roofing a problem for skylight installation?

No, but it does change the job. Standing-seam metal has become the most requested roofing style in Round Rock, largely because of the hail activity here, and it needs different flashing methods than a composition shingle roof. A crew that has only worked on shingles can make mistakes on metal that lead to leaks down the road. We match you with insured local pros who have handled metal roof skylight and solar tube installs before, so the flashing gets done right the first time.

What does a skylight or solar tube installation typically involve cost-wise?

Cost depends heavily on the roof material, the size and number of skylights, whether it is new construction or a retrofit into an existing roof, and how much interior work is needed to frame the light shaft. Standing-seam metal roofs and steeper rooflines generally run more than a straightforward composition shingle install.
